This is due to missing nonce validation on one the wo_regenerate_secret() function. This makes it possible for unauthenticated attackers to regenerate client secrets, via forged request granted they can trick a site administrator into performing an action such as clicking on a link.","oauth2-provider",null,"\u003C=4.2.5","4.3.0","high",8.8,"CVSS:3.1\u002FAV:N\u002FAC:L\u002FPR:N\u002FUI:R\u002FS:U\u002FC:H\u002FI:H\u002FA:H","Cross-Site Request Forgery (CSRF)","2022-11-10 00:00:00","2024-01-22 19:56:02",[19],"https:\u002F\u002Fwww.wordfence.com\u002Fthreat-intel\u002Fvulnerabilities\u002Fid\u002F77de0955-d6e4-4da0-8a71-772c404e5dc2?source=api-prod",439]
